Casa Amarela receives food baskets distribution on Friday

Families of the Casa Amarilla community, in the northern region of Recife, on Friday (17) will receive a food basket distributed by the G10 Favelas, a bloc of leaders and entrepreneurs who work in favelas across Brazil. 500 baskets will be delivered to the socially vulnerable population through the Campaign Against Hunger Ambassadors, in Rua Aurel de Holland, 1263. The work will be organized in a place with sufficient space to serve the beneficiary families, while respecting the guidelines of the pandemic context. According to Gelson Rodriguez, president of G10 Favelas, with unemployment increasing in the country, many families are unable to buy food this Christmas. “The moment of the pandemic requires solidarity and support for families who are starving. We want to offer a dignified Christmas to all.”

Other actions integrated into the G10 Favelas also receive donations with the distribution of food and hygiene products. The campaign “Ambassadors for Christmas Without Hunger” was recently launched with the aim of collecting 100,000 basic food baskets and distributing them to local communities in Brazil.

During 2021, the G10 slums implemented measures to mitigate the effects of COVID-19. In the Casa Amarilla district, more than 2,000 thousand families have been provided with food baskets and more food is being collected.

Another G10 Favelas action slated to take place in Recife is the launch of the G10 Business Acceleration Hub, scheduled for the first quarter of 2022.

About G10 of the slum

The G10 favelas is a bloc of social impact leaders and entrepreneurs from slums that, like the rich countries of the G7 (Germany, Canada, the United States, France, Italy, Japan and the United Kingdom), have joined forces in favor of economic development and these urban areas.

Like the large economic blocs, the G10 holds regular meetings and terms of cooperation so that data is collected, proposed actions monitored, and the real social impact and growth of the bloc and its partners measured.
